COMET C/2012 T4 (McNAUGHT)
R. H. McNaught reports his discovery of a comet (discovery observations
tabulated below) on images taken with the 0.5-m Uppsala Schmidt telescope at
Siding Spring, noting a moderately condensed 0'.2 coma of total mag 17.5 and a
0'.3 tail toward the northeast; his follow-up images on Oct. 15.4-15.6 UT
show the object as more diffuse, but he notes that the seeing was poorer than
on the discovery night. After posting on the Minor Planet Center's NEOCP
webpage, other CCD astrometrists have also commented on the object's cometary
appearance. Ten co-added 30-s images taken by T. Linder, R. Holmes, and R.
Sampson with a 0.41-m f/11 Ritchey-Chretien telescope at Cerro Tololo on Oct.
15.0 show a round coma 5" in diameter. H. Sato (Tokyo, Japan; remotely using
a 0.51-m f/6.8 astrograph at the RAS Observatory near Mayhill, NM, U.S.A.)
found a moderately condensed coma of diameter 10" on images taken on Oct. 15.1.

The available astrometry, the following preliminary parabolic orbital
elements by G. V. Williams, and an ephemeris appear on MPEC 2012-U5.
T = 2012 Oct. 10.3863 TT Peri. = 219.6306
Node = 99.3012 2000.0
q = 1.960445 AU Incl. = 24.1074
